A 2026 experiment by Alexander Stuy compares L-System (Lsys) and Direct Matrix genetic encodings for evolving Hebbian neural networks in an artificial world. The dataset includes results from 24 experimental runs, showing Lsys encoding achieved a mean maximum food count of 3802 ± 197 at generation 1000, a 2.74x advantage over Matrix encoding. The data supports findings on convergence speed, reliability, and generalization to a novel maze environment.
License is CC-BY-4.0. File formats are DAT and TXT, which may require specific tools for parsing.
